Although he operated a legitimate funeral home business in Niagara Falls, New York, the Magaddino Memorial Chapel,[12] with Prohibition in effect in the United States, Maggadino made his real money running a profitable bootlegging business by smuggling wine and spirits across the Niagara River into New York State, thereby supplying the needs of speakeasies located in Buffalo and the very "Honky-tonk" Niagara Falls. But consider this: Wiretaps revealed that Stefano Magaddino's cut from a popular siganette game controlled by his henchmen in an old firehouse on Seneca Street was $25,000 a week. The Buffalo crime family, also known as the Magaddino crime family or The Arm, is an Italian American Mafia crime family based in Buffalo, New York, United States.The family operates throughout Western New York, Ontario, Canada and Erie, Pennsylvania..
